ProgramOverview:
The ICM Case Manager provides a comprehensive range of paraprofessional social services to patients, clients, and their families and will work across both the Bibb County and Baldwin County programs
. This role actively participates in treatment team planning, delivers crisis intervention when needed, and assists individuals in addressing personal and social challenges. Responsibilities include providing supportive counseling, serving as a liaison for social services, coordinating case management activities, and facilitating group skills training to promote the overall well-being of individuals in the program.

- Case Management: Effectively manages and coordinates all aspects of a client's case, including assessment, planning, implementation, monitoring, and evaluation of services.
- Crisis Intervention: Responds promptly and effectively to individuals in acute distress, using techniques to stabilize and provide immediate support.
- Group Skills Training: Designs and facilitates group sessions addressing social and emotional needs, utilizing appropriate methods and resources.
- Empathy: Demonstrates genuine understanding and compassion for clients and families, fostering trust and rapport.
- Communication: Strong interpersonal skills to clearly convey information, actively listen, provide feedback, and collaborate with treatment teams, clients, and families in a culturally sensitive manner.
